Welcome, plugin authors. The Larkstone kiosk runs a watchdog that restarts any plugin unresponsive for ten seconds, so implement the heartbeat callback faithfully rather than suppressing it. Crash loops beyond three restarts quarantine your plugin until manually cleared. To clear quarantine in the developer sandbox, open the watchdog console and authenticate with the recovery passphrase provided below.

recovery phrase for fajeg-kawep: druix-gorius-briax-ulaeth-fraox-lammir-pelox-jormir-pelwyn-julir

Before promoting a build to the Larkspur device fleet, confirm the channel name in `.env` matches the rollout plan exactly (`stable-weekly`, not `stable_weekly` — the hyphen matters, and a mismatch silently strands devices on the old build). Verify `FW_CHANNEL` and `FW_ROLLOUT_PERCENT` are set, then confirm the manifest server is reachable from the deploy host. The manifest server rejects unsigned requests, so the signing credential must be present in the same file. Add it on the following line.

vault entry, fadug-kadug: COURIER_KEY5=028f4

## Onboarding: Turnwell Counter Service

For the weekly eng sync: Turnwell counts turnstile events at Harrowfield Arena and publishes gate totals every ten seconds. New joiners get read access by default. Writes to the calibration table require the sealed config store, which locks after any unclean shutdown — this bit us twice last quarter, so know the procedure. Unsealing is a one-command operation from the gate-side console and should be demoed at each new hire's first sync. The command prompts for the recovery passphrase below.

recovery phrase for bajog-kahif: wenael-ulawyn

Subject: Handover — font vendoring pipeline

Hi Marisol,

Before I move to the Tellwick project, here's the state of the font vendoring work. We mirror third-party typefaces into the Glyphbarn repo so builds never fetch from upstream. License metadata for each family lives in a small tracking database that new team members often miss — it records version, license terms, and which products embed each font. The sync job runs weekly. To inspect or update the tracking records, connect using the string below.

database URL for bahop-yagep: mssql://sildor_svc:35ha7jz@db-fb6d.nelvrodyn.example:5432/casath